Meghalaya FIR against Assam TV channel

SHILLONG: The state government has filed an FIR against an Assam-based news channel for reporting that a minister in the state has tested positive for COVID-19.
On Friday, Protidin Times, an Assam news channel, reported that a minister tested positive for COVID-19 but the matter was allegedly being hushed up. The channel ran this news repeatedly and the report has created panic in Meghalaya
Deputy Chief Minister Prestone Tynsong informed that an FIR has been filed by the Chief Secretary’s office against the news channel. Terming the news totally false, fabricated and unfounded, Tynsong said stern action will be taken as per law against the channel.
Meanwhile, an investigation is being conducted to determine the source/s for such fake news, Tynsong said.
